RouterOS Scripts
RouterOS is the operating system developed by MikroTik for networking tasks. This repository holds a number of scripts to manage RouterOS devices or extend their functionality.

Requirements
Software (RouterOS)
Latest version of the scripts require recent RouterOS to function properly.
Make sure to install latest updates before you begin. If new functionality
or a breaking change in RouterOS 7.n
is used in my scripts I push my
change some time after 7.(n+1)
was released. At any time you should have
at least two minor and their bugfix releases to choose from.
Specific scripts may require even newer RouterOS version.
ℹ️ Info: The
main
branch is now RouterOS v7 only. If you are still running RouterOS v6 switch torouteros-v6
branch!
Hardware
RouterOS packages increase in size with each release. This becomes a problem for devices with 16MB storage and below, those with an ARM CPU are specifically affected.
Huge configuration and lots of scripts give an extra risk. Take care!

The long way in detail
The update script does server certificate verification, so first step is to download the certificates. If you intend to download the scripts from a different location (for example from github.com) install the corresponding certificate chain.
/tool/fetch "https://git.eworm.de/cgit/routeros-scripts/plain/certs/E1.pem" dst-path="letsencrypt-E1.pem";
Note that the commands above do not verify server certificate, so if you want to be safe download with your workstations's browser and transfer the files to your MikroTik device.
- ISRG Root X2
- Let's Encrypt E1
Then we import the certificates.
/certificate/import file-name=letsencrypt-E1.pem passphrase="";
Do not worry that the command is not shown - that happens because it contains a sensitive property, the passphrase.
For basic verification we rename the certificates and print them by fingerprint. Make sure exactly these two certificates ("E1" and "ISRG-Root-X2") are shown.
/certificate/set name="E1" [ find where common-name="E1" ];
/certificate/set name="ISRG-Root-X2" [ find where common-name="ISRG Root X2" ];
/certificate/print proplist=name where fingerprint="46494e30379059df18be52124305e606fc59070e5b21076ce113954b60517cda" or fingerprint="69729b8e15a86efc177a57afb7171dfc64add28c2fca8cf1507e34453ccb1470";
Always make sure there are no certificates installed you do not know or want!
All following commands will verify the server certificate. For validity the certificate's lifetime is checked with local time, so make sure the device's date and time is set correctly!
Now let's download the main scripts and add them in configuration on the fly.
:foreach Script in={ "global-config"; "global-config-overlay"; "global-functions" } do={ /system/script/add name=$Script owner=$Script source=([ /tool/fetch check-certificate=yes-without-crl ("https://git.eworm.de/cgit/routeros-scripts/plain/" . $Script . ".rsc") output=user as-value]->"data"); };
And finally load configuration and functions and add the scheduler.
/system/script { run global-config; run global-functions; };
/system/scheduler/add name="global-scripts" start-time=startup on-event="/system/script { run global-config; run global-functions; }";
Scheduled automatic updates
The last step is optional: Add this scheduler only if you want the scripts to be updated automatically!
/system/scheduler/add name="ScriptInstallUpdate" start-time=startup interval=1d on-event=":global ScriptInstallUpdate; \$ScriptInstallUpdate;";
Editing configuration
The configuration needs to be tweaked for your needs. Edit
global-config-overlay
, copy relevant configuration from
global-config
(the one without -overlay
).
Save changes and exit with Ctrl-o
.
/system/script/edit global-config-overlay source;
Additionally creating configuration snippets is supported. The script name
of these snippets has to start with global-config-overlay.d/
to make them
being loaded automatically. This allows to split off parts of the
configuration.
To apply your changes run global-config
, which will automatically load
the overlay as well:
/system/script/run global-config;
This last step is required when ever you make changes to your configuration.
ℹ️ Info: It is recommended to edit the configuration using the command line interface. If using Winbox on Windows OS, the line endings may be missing. To fix this run:
/system/script/set source=[ $Unix2Dos [ get global-config-overlay source ] ] global-config-overlay;
Updating scripts
To update existing scripts just run function $ScriptInstallUpdate
. If
everything is up-to-date it will not produce any output.
$ScriptInstallUpdate;
If the update includes news or requires configuration changes a notification is sent - in addition to terminal output and log messages.
Adding a script
To add a script from the repository run function $ScriptInstallUpdate
with
a comma separated list of script names.
$ScriptInstallUpdate check-certificates,check-routeros-update;
Scheduler and events
Most scripts are designed to run regularly from
scheduler. We just
added check-routeros-update
, so let's run it daily to make sure not to
miss an update.
/system/scheduler/add name="check-routeros-update" interval=1d start-time=startup on-event="/system/script/run check-routeros-update;";
Some events can run a script. If you want your DHCP hostnames to be available
in DNS use dhcp-to-dns
with the events from dhcp server. For a regular
cleanup add a scheduler entry.
$ScriptInstallUpdate dhcp-to-dns,lease-script;
/ip/dhcp-server/set lease-script=lease-script [ find ];
/system/scheduler/add name="dhcp-to-dns" interval=5m on-event="/system/script/run dhcp-to-dns;";

Installing custom scripts & modules
My scripts cover a lot of use cases, but you may have your own ones. You can
still use my scripts to manage and deploy yours, by specifying base-url
(and url-suffix
) for each script.
This will fetch and install a script hello-world.rsc
from the given url:
$ScriptInstallUpdate hello-world "base-url=https://git.eworm.de/cgit/routeros-scripts-custom/plain/";
For a script to be considered valid it has to begin with a magic token. Have a look at any script and copy the first line without modification.
Starting a script's name with mod/
makes it a module and it is run
automatically by global-functions
.

Removing a script
There is no specific function for script removal. Just remove it from configuration...
/system/script/remove to-be-removed;
Possibly a scheduler and other configuration has to be removed as well.
